Ultimate Guide to Hosting a Minecraft Server: Your Step-by-Step Blueprint

Ultimate Guide to Hosting a Minecraft Server: Your Step-by-Step Blueprint

Introduction to Minecraft Server Hosting

Minecraft, the sandbox game that has captured the hearts of millions, offers players the chance to create, explore, and collaborate in an expansive virtual world. While playing on public servers is an option, hosting your own Minecraft server allows for complete control over gameplay, rules, and community. This guide will take you through everything you need to know about hosting a Minecraft server, from the basics to advanced configurations.

Why Host Your Own Minecraft Server?

There are numerous benefits to hosting your own Minecraft server:

Requirements for Hosting a Minecraft Server

Hardware Requirements

Before jumping into the hosting process, ensure you have the necessary hardware:

Software Requirements

You'll also need the right software:

Step-by-Step Setup Guide

Step 1: Download the Minecraft Server Software

Visit the official Minecraft website and download the server software. Choose the version that matches your game.

Step 2: Create a Dedicated Folder

Create a new folder on your computer where you will keep all the server files. This helps with organization.

Step 3: Run the Server Software

Open a command prompt or terminal in the folder where your server files are located. Run the command: java -Xmx1024M -Xms1024M -jar minecraft_server.jar nogui

This command starts the server in GUI mode. The first time you run it, it will generate several files and folders needed for the server.

Step 4: Accept the EULA

Find the eula.txt file created in your server folder and change the line eula=false to eula=true to accept the End User License Agreement.

Step 5: Configure Server Settings

Open the server.properties file in a text editor to customize your server settings like game mode, difficulty, and more.

Configuring Your Minecraft Server

Basic Configuration Options

Here are some key settings you might want to configure:

Advanced Configuration Options

For those looking to dig deeper, consider adjusting the following:

Enhancing Your Server: Plugins and Mods

Enhance your Minecraft experience with plugins and mods. Here's how:

Installing Plugins

For servers running on Bukkit or Spigot:

Popular Plugins

Installing Mods

For modded servers (Forge or Fabric):

Ensuring Server Security

Security is crucial when hosting a Minecraft server. Here are some tips:

Use Whitelisting

Enable whitelisting to control who can join your server. Add players to the whitelist using the command:

/whitelist add [player]

Regular Backups

Back up your server files regularly to prevent data loss. Use automated scripts or plugins for convenience.

Monitor Player Activity

Keep an eye on player behavior and use moderation tools to manage conflicts effectively.

Optimizing Server Performance

To ensure a smooth gameplay experience, consider these optimization tips:

Allocate More RAM

Adjust the RAM allocation in your server startup command to improve performance. For larger servers, consider allocating 2GB or more.

Reduce View Distance

Lowering the view distance in the server.properties file can significantly reduce lag.

Use Performance Mods

Consider using mods like PaperMC or Spigot for better performance and optimizations.

Case Studies: Successful Server Hosting Experiences

Understanding the experiences of others can provide valuable insights:

Case Study 1: The Survival Realm

A community-focused server that started with just a handful of friends has now grown to accommodate over 100 players. Key takeaways include:

Case Study 2: The Modded Experience

A server dedicated to modded gameplay attracted players looking for unique experiences. Key success factors included:

FAQs

1. How much does it cost to host a Minecraft server?

The cost can vary widely from free options using your own hardware to paid hosting services that can range from $5 to $50 per month.

2. Can I host a Minecraft server on my home computer?

Yes, you can host a server on your own computer, but ensure your hardware and internet connection are sufficient for the number of players.

3. What version of Minecraft should I use for my server?

It’s best to host the latest stable version of Minecraft to ensure compatibility with the most recent features and plugins.

4. How do I invite friends to my Minecraft server?

Share your public IP address with friends, and ensure they can connect through the Minecraft multiplayer option.

5. What are the risks of hosting my own server?

Risks include potential security vulnerabilities, server downtime, and the need for regular maintenance.

6. How can I improve my server's security?

Implement whitelisting, use strong passwords, and regularly update your software to enhance security.

7. What are the best plugins for a Minecraft server?

Popular plugins include EssentialsX, LuckPerms, and WorldEdit, each enhancing different aspects of gameplay.

8. Can I run a Minecraft server on a Raspberry Pi?

Yes, a Raspberry Pi can host a Minecraft server, but it is recommended for a small number of players due to limited resources.

9. How do I back up my Minecraft server?

Regularly copy your server files to a separate location or use backup plugins for automated backups.

10. What should I do if my server is lagging?

Check your RAM allocation, reduce view distance, and consider using performance-enhancing mods.

Conclusion

Hosting your own Minecraft server can be a rewarding experience, allowing for creativity, community building, and control over gameplay. By following this comprehensive guide, you can set up and maintain a server that meets your needs and those of your players. Whether you're playing with friends or building a larger community, the world of Minecraft awaits!

External References

Tags

You May Also Like

Ultimate Guide on How to Hook Up a Wii: Step-by-Step Instructions

Ultimate Guide on How to Hook Up a Wii: Step-by-Step Instructions

Learn how to hook up a Wii with our comprehensive guide. Step-by-step instructions, tips, and troubleshooting included! Read More »

The Ultimate Guide to Hooking Up an Xbox 360: Step-by-Step Instructions

The Ultimate Guide to Hooking Up an Xbox 360: Step-by-Step Instructions

Learn how to hook up an Xbox 360 with our detailed step-by-step guide. Perfect for beginners and gamers looking to get started. Read More »

Ultimate Guide: How to Hook Up and Start a PlayStation 2 in 2023

Ultimate Guide: How to Hook Up and Start a PlayStation 2 in 2023

Learn how to hook up and start your PlayStation 2 with our comprehensive guide. Step-by-step instructions, tips, and FAQs included! Read More »

Ultimate Guide to Hooking Up Your NES: Step-by-Step Instructions and Tips

Ultimate Guide to Hooking Up Your NES: Step-by-Step Instructions and Tips

Learn how to hook up your NES console with this ultimate step-by-step guide. Perfect for retro gaming enthusiasts! Read More »

Ultimate Guide to Hosting a Memorable LAN Party: Tips & Tricks

Ultimate Guide to Hosting a Memorable LAN Party: Tips & Tricks

Learn how to host the perfect LAN party with our comprehensive guide. Tips on setup, games, snacks, and more for an unforgettable gaming experience! Read More »

Unlock The Ultimate Gaming Experience: How to Improve Your FPS and Optimize Your PC for Gaming

Unlock The Ultimate Gaming Experience: How to Improve Your FPS and Optimize Your PC for Gaming

Discover expert strategies to boost your FPS and optimize your PC for gaming. Level up your gaming experience today! Read More »

Master the Art of Infiltrating Mercer's House in Skyrim: A Comprehensive Guide

Master the Art of Infiltrating Mercer's House in Skyrim: A Comprehensive Guide

Discover the ultimate guide to infiltrate Mercer's House in Skyrim. Explore strategies, tips, and secrets for a successful heist. Read More »

Ultimate Guide to Installing Car Mods in Grand Theft Auto San Andreas

Ultimate Guide to Installing Car Mods in Grand Theft Auto San Andreas

Learn how to install car mods in GTA San Andreas with this comprehensive guide, featuring step-by-step processes and expert tips. Read More »

Step-by-Step Guide to Installing the DeSmuME Nintendo DS Emulator on Any Device

Step-by-Step Guide to Installing the DeSmuME Nintendo DS Emulator on Any Device

Learn how to install the DeSmuME Nintendo DS emulator with this comprehensive guide. Step-by-step instructions and troubleshooting tips included. Read More »

";